4-4404 OpenText MIM Managed File Transfer Integration Overview (half days)
Duration: 2 half days
After completion of this one-day course, the student will be able to apply a working knowledge of OpenText MIM(Metastorm Integration Manager) Managed File Transfer (MFT) capabilities including:
- Adding exits to Transfer Requests
- Available sample exits
- Working with the XMScript programming language
- Working with XML data in XMScript
- Writing custom exits with XMScript
- Adding custom status to exits

This class is intended for students who will be responsible for working in a OpenText MIM Managed File Transfer environment to support data movement and integration. This is an introductory level course and students in this class should possess some familiarity with networking, programming and computer fundamentals. This class assumes the student has a working knowledge of WebSphere MQ or takes our WebSphere MQ class. Students should be reasonably familiar with:
- WebSphere MQ configuration
- Concepts of WebSphere MQ distributed messaging
- WebSphere MQ architectural concepts
- Programming with a language such as C, C++, C#, Java, Perl, Ruby or JavaScript
